Yes there is a sensor. It tells the PCM the engines temp and from there a number of things are going on.
Have the car running and turn the a/c on and look under the hood at the cooling fan(s). If the fan is not on immediatly wait for a minute as they may come on when the a/c pressure rises and not right when the a/c is turned on.
The a/c condensor gets very hot. That would make the air being drawn in hotter than normal. The engine temp may rise higher than normal as well. Is it really over heatting or just running a bit hotter.

Check the coolant sensor, the wiring associated with it for breaks and shorts and then the fan relay. The lack of engine power is because the coolant signal to the ECU is incorrect and the ECU is changing the injection times to suit. If the fans come on then the signal sent is 'HOT' which means the injectors run lean reducing the available power
